Job description

SpaceX was founded under the belief that a future where humanity is out exploring the stars is fundamentally more exciting than one where we are not. Today SpaceX is actively developing the technologies to make this possible, with the ultimate goal of enabling human life on Mars.

PRODUCTION INTEGRATION TECHNICIAN (STARLINK)

The Integration Technician is responsible for hardware assembly, integration, and testing of Starlink Satellites. This role requires mechanical assembly and avionics integration skills, along with test and repair activities. You will build and test the final satellite assemblies.

Responsibilities
  • Stage, set up, assemble, test, and install satellite flight hardware
  • Use various mechanical and precision calibrated tools including automated and manual torque wrenches
  • Hands on operations with both large and small mechanical assemblies
  • Perform work according to procedures, specifications, and test instructions
  • Ensure product quality and conformance to specifications
  • Ensure all production services are performed on time, safely and in a professional manner
  • Perform other related duties, as assigned, for the purpose of ensuring an efficient and effective work environment
  • Collaborate with production engineers to develop and document activities
  • Support troubleshooting of hardware issues in real-time and provide feedback to eliminate repeat issues
Basic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alency certificate
  • 1+ year of experience
